I have a critical virus on my pc ? although i have scanned the pc and it has deleted the virus, i still receive the warning message and it is saying clean the system , but how do i do this?
Author: Wayne Duffy

Some viruses can be particularly persistent and the solution may not lie just in the efforts of one software package.

You do not say which virus checking program you are using, however I recommend AVG anti-virus - there is a free version, the website is here (you'll have to hunt around for the free version):

You could also try software such as AD Aware which is designed to remove so called spyware which is usually what these persistent viruses are, you can find that here:
Your anti-virus software may well have an option to create a boot or recovery disk which can then work on your system before windows boots and these programs get installed in memory, you'll need to check in the help for this. You could also try running the scans whilst in safe mode, simply hold down F8 just before Windows starts to boot and you should see an option to boot into safe mode.
